Carlo: Cross-Plane Collaboration for Multiple In-network Computing Applications

被引:0
|
作者
Zhang, Xiaoquan [1 ]
Cui, Lin [1 ]
Lau, WaiMing [1 ]
Tso, Fung Po [2 ]
Deng, Yuhui [1 ]
Jia, Weijia [3 ,4 ]
机构
[1] Jinan Univ, Dept Comp Sci, Guangzhou, Peoples R China
[2] Loughborough Univ, Dept Comp Sci, Loughborough, Leics, England
[3] Beijing Normal Univ BNU Zhuhai, BNU UIC Inst Artificial Intelligence & Future Net, Zhuhai, Peoples R China
[4] BNU HKBU United Int Coll, Zhuhai, Peoples R China
基金
中国国家自然科学基金; “创新英国”项目;
关键词
P4; Cross-plane collaboration; Deployment optimization; Programmable data plane;
D O I
10.1109/INFOCOM52122.2024.10621111
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In-network computing (INC) is a new paradigm that allows applications to be executed within the network, rather than on dedicated servers. Conventionally, INC applications have been exclusively deployed on the data plane (e.g., programmable ASICs), offering impressive performance capabilities. However, the data plane's efficiency is hindered by limited resources, which can prevent a comprehensive deployment of applications. On the other hand, offloading compute tasks to the control plane, which is underpinned by general-purpose servers with ample resources, provides greater flexibility. However, this approach comes with the tradeoff of significantly reduced efficiency, especially when the system operates under heavy load. To simultaneously exploit the efficiency of data plane and the flexibility of control plane, we propose Carlo, a cross-plane collaborative optimization framework to support the network-wide deployment of multiple INC applications across both the control and data plane. Carlo first analyzes resource requirements of various INC applications across different planes. It then establishes mathematical models for resource allocation in cross-plane and automatically generates solutions using proposed algorithms. We have implemented the prototype of Carlo on Intel Tofino ASIC switches and DPDK. Experimental results demonstrate that Carlo can compute solutions in a short time while avoiding performance degradation caused by the deployment scheme.
引用
收藏
页码:2528 / 2537
页数:10
相关论文
共 22 条
  • [1] A Survey on In-Network Computing: Programmable Data Plane and Technology Specific Applications
    Kianpisheh, Somayeh
    Taleb, Tarik
    IEEE COMMUNICATIONS SURVEYS AND TUTORIALS, 2023, 25 (01): : 701 - 761
  • [2] CCS: A Cross-Plane Collaboration Strategy to Defend Against LDoS Attacks in SDN
    Yue, Meng
    Yan, Qingxin
    Lu, Zichao
    Wu, Zhijun
    I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2024, 21 (03): : 3522 - 3536
  • [3] In-plane and cross-plane thermal conductivity of graphene: Applications in thermal interface materials
    Balandin, Alexander A.
    CARBON NANOTUBES, GRAPHENE, AND ASSOCIATED DEVICES IV, 2011, 8101
  • [4] Monte Carlo simulation of cross-plane thermal conductivity of nanostructured porous silicon films
    Randrianalisoa, Jaona
    Baillis, Dominique
    JOURNAL OF APPLIED PHYSICS, 2008, 103 (05)
  • [5] Monte Carlo simulation of cross-plane thermal conductivity of nanostructured porous silicon films
    Randrianalisoa, Jaona
    Baillis, Dominique
    1600, American Institute of Physics, 2 Huntington Quadrangle, Suite N101, Melville, NY 11747-4502, United States (103):
  • [6] SDN-based DDoS Attack Detection with Cross-Plane Collaboration and Lightweight Flow Monitoring
    Yang, Xiangrui
    Han, Biao
    Sun, Zhigang
    Huang, Jinfeng
    GLOBECOM 2017 - 2017 IEEE GLOBAL COMMUNICATIONS CONFERENCE, 2017,
  • [7] An Intelligent User Plane to Support In-Network Computing in 6G Networks
    Schwarzmann, Susanna
    Trivisonno, Riccardo
    Lange, Stanislav
    Civelek, Tugce Erkilic
    Corujo, Daniel
    Guerzoni, Riccardo
    Zinner, Thomas
    Mahmoodi, Toktam
    ICC 2023-I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S, 2023, : 1100 - 1105
  • [8] Cross-plane and in-plane porous properties measurements of thin metal felts: applications in heat pipes
    Williams, RR
    Harris, DK
    EXPERIMENTAL THERMAL AND FLUID SCIENCE, 2003, 27 (03) : 227 - 235
  • [9] Cross-plane color image encryption and FPGA implementation of arctangent memristor Hopfield network
    Yan, Minxiu
    Hu, Rui
    Li, Chong
    EUROPEAN PHYSICAL JOURNAL PLUS, 2024, 139 (12):
  • [10] Cross-plane thermal conduction in superlattices: Impact of multiple length scales on phonon transport
    Malhotra, Abhinav
    Kothari, Kartik
    Maldovan, Martin
    JOURNAL OF APPLIED PHYSICS, 2019, 125 (04)